The work needn't have happened at your current employer — what matters is that the depth is real, the engineering judgment driving it is yours, and you can walk us through both in detail, including specific cases where you caught the agent producing plausible-but-wrong work and corrected courseTrack record of mentoring and coaching Senior Engineers to higher levels of judgment and impact — not just answering questions, but visibly raising their bar over timeStrong customer and product orientation — comfortable engaging directly with customers, partners, or downstream consumers to define problems before building and validate outcomes after shippingClear written communication — design docs, reviews, and post-release writeups that establish standards beyond your immediate workDemonstrated influence across team boundaries through technical credibility rather than positional authorityWould Love for You to HaveExperience defining org-wide AI adoption strategy — what was adopted, what was rejected, what got measured, and what the org actually changed about how it buildsHealthcare technology, HIPAA-regulated environments, or other regulated data domain experienceTrack record of incubating new product directions or greenfield platform capabilities from ambiguous starting pointsSpeaking, writing, or open-source presence that reflects broader technical influenceTech You'll Work WithArcadia's platform processes petabyte-scale healthcare data through a lakehouse architecture built on open table formats. Apache Spark drives distributed compute; dbt drives transformations; Kafka moves streams; Cassandra/Scylla handles high-throughput storage; OpenSearch / Elasticsearch powers search and indexing — all orchestrated on Kubernetes in AWS, with services spanning TypeScript/Node, Python, Go, and Java/Kotlin (polyglot, by design).We're actively expanding this entire platform-stack to be AI-native — enabling the creation of custom agents built on Arcadia's data foundation to solve some of healthcare's biggest challenges. Principal Engineers shape the patterns here.
